Books

Magic: Top secret by Jasper Maskelyne (Stanley Paul, 1949). Out of print.
Jasper Maskelyne's highly-coloured account of his war service.

The War Magician: How Jasper Maskelyne and his Magic Gang altered the course of World War II by David Fisher (Coward-McCann, 1983). Out of print.
Novelistic retelling of Jasper Maskelyne's war work.

Our Magic: The art of magic, the theory of magic, the practice of magic by Nevil Maskelyne and David Devant (Routledge, 1911). Out of print but may be purchased as an e-book (HTML or Palm) from www.lybrary.com
Nevil Maskelyne and David Devant's celebrated and enduringly influential magical textbook.

Victory and Deceit: Deception and trickery at war by James Dunnigan and Albert Nofi (HarperCollins, 1994) £23.99
An authoritative historical survey of the use of deception in warfare.
